Transaction 3b32d14590a0d9eb7dc65b031a7e134702d7665680d8f2bda02fb0be61c4de7f
1 Input
1 Output
-
3b32d14590a0d9eb7dc65b031a7e134702d7665680d8f2bda02fb0be61c4de7f:0
- value
- 674262
- script pubkey
- OP_0 OP_PUSHBYTES_32 542773e9ecfe1a046ff1bcad3f96180f5decc70923c25a37387821cf41931f58
- address
- bc1q2snh860vlcdqgml3hjknl9scpaw7e3cfy0p95dec0qsu7svnravqlm4795